Max Lerner

The quote “America is a passionate idea or it is nothing. America is a human brotherhood or it is chaos” encapsulates the notion that the essence of America transcends its geographical boundaries and political structures, rooting itself in ideals such as freedom, unity, and shared humanity. The first part of the quote emphasizes that America’s identity isn’t merely about land or government; rather, it’s driven by a deep commitment to certain principles—like liberty, justice, and equality—that inspire passion among its people. Without these guiding ideas, the nation lacks substance.

The second part indicates that this idea of America must also encompass a sense of community—a “human brotherhood.” When individuals come together in solidarity and mutual respect, they can create a harmonious society. However, if this sense of unity falters—if division takes hold—then chaos ensues. This could reflect social discord arising from inequality or discrimination.

In today’s world, this quote remains highly relevant as societies grapple with issues like polarization and social justice. In an era marked by divisive politics and cultural rifts, revisiting these core ideals can serve as a reminder to strive for inclusiveness and understanding across diverse communities.
